the big on is your tank selector down is tank up is reserve and straight is off. the little **** is to the adjust the idle stop screw. one way will raise the idle and the other will lower it.

well the idle for my 96 should be 1200 +/- 100 rpms according to my honda service manual

That's exactly right, but it's also to be checked right after warm up. Start your bike with the choke, if it's the first time starting it that day, and let it get warmed up. Once it does, kill the choke and see where it idles - make small adjustments accordingly.

The only reason I say this is because after you've put a good 20 minute ride in, so long as it's around 70 degrees or above out, your bike will idle at around 1,500RPM's and that's normal - there is no need to reset the idle.
